Memorial Day

Memorial Day is a federal holiday in the United States for remembering the men and women who died while serving in the country's armed forces. 

So many people confuse Veteran's Day with Memorial Day. Which is the appropriate time to thank Veteran's for their service and honor them. Memorial Day is about remembering freedom is not free and some gave all. They gave the ultimate sacrifice and their families never get to wrap their arms around them again.
